    A cellar operator is responsible for all aspects of processes related to fermentation, conditioning, treatment, clarification, carbonation, and any other processes required to achieve a final product ready for packaging.     ESSENTIAL DUTIES AND RESPONSIBILITIES

    Assistance with yeast handling and management
    Cellaring duties including fermentation management
    CIP (clean-in-place) of brewing and fermentation tanks, and other equipment
    Careful execution of treatment plans for specialty beers
    Logging of all brewing related notes from brew day through fermentation, finishing, and packaging
    Following SOP (standard operating procedure) in each phase of fermentation, clarification, carbonation and packaging
    Maintaining sanitary practices in all aspects of beer processing
    Executing preventative maintenance on all brewhouse and cellar equipment
    Preparation, filling, transfer of beer from liquor and wine barrels
    Assistance with lab testing and other Quality Assurance activities
